Mayor Ken backs green office design
Office design news from Morgan Lovell
Published on 29-06-2006
London is set to have a new architecture and urban design unit to promote world-class architecture and sustainable design across the capital.
The Design for London unit, falling under the authority of the mayor of London Ken Livingstone, will include leading experts from the architectural and sustainable design world and be chaired by Lord Rogers, the former director-general of the Royal Institute of British Architects.
Mr Livingstone said: "I want London to become a world leader in sustainable urban planning, design and architecture.
"If we are to continue to attract the world's best people and compete for more international investment, then we must adopt and promote the highest standards."
Design for London will try to promote sustainable and world-class design, taking on public spaces and office design and raising awareness of the value of good urban design.
Lord Rogers said: "Cities are competing to be the best, and design lies at the heart of that competition. London is already one of the world's great architectural and design capitals.
"I am delighted to support Design for London, which will help to extend this reputation, as well as taking very practical steps to support better quality buildings and public space in London."
